Douglas looking into more selective hiring, spokesperson says
BERLIN, March 21 (Reuters) - German cosmetics retailer Douglas DOU1.DE does not plan comprehensive layoffs but is assessing a more selective approach to hiring for open positions, a spokesperson for the company said on Friday after it revised down its outlook on weak consumer sentiment.
